My father, William Albert Francis Thomas Harbeur MacPherson, b.March12, 1924-d.May 17,2007, adopted himself to David B. MacPherson sometime in the 1940s when there was a joke going round about Pearl Harbor. I remember seeing a news clipping of it. His Fa
ther, Albert Harber/Harbor/Harbeur/whatever, disappeared when my father was an infant. I heard he was declared legally dead. However, in 1975, I recall a photograph that was sent to my dad when he was still married to my mother, Anne Miller MacPherson at
our home address. I saw Albert 5-7 children, 2 of whom looked EXACTLY like my father they had to have been in their 50s. I only know that both my father Albert had to write some national agency in order for them to communicate to each other, when Albert
started sending letters and fruitcakes, my dad never answered him. He gave me his blessing for me to research the family, but couldn't give me any info, as he was beginning to suffer from dementia shame, he was brilliant. I want to know if I can find/c
ommunicate with Albert's children some may already have passed away, as they were close in age to my dad, but I don't know their names/spellings. My Father was named William Francis Harbeur on his birth certificate,but his fathers last name read Allen, o
r Alan. My Grandmother's name was Helen Waldmann, but may have been spelled with one n. She Later married David B. MacPherson. Records were screwed up back then, I know, But I am told HARBEUR was the original spelling, of which I have NEVER found on ANY
genealogy site. My only guess is that it was a taboo name of German-Jewish origin - I have been told from someone of German descent that the eu is in place of the U with the double dots over it. Last I was aware, the family was living in Florida. C
an U help me Locations New York, Michigan, Florida, USA
